		<description><![CDATA[For most of the 20th Century, we've been hearing about the arrival of a robot dog—a docile and obedient machine which never has an accident on the rug, never barks at the postman, and never mounts the legs of stranger in inappropriate ways. Finally, this year, in a blaze of publicity, Sony announced it had created the legendary machine—a fully autonomous "entertainment robot" named AIBO.]]></description>
